The Nike Womens Zoom Fly 6 Glam trainers are designed for adult female runners seeking enhanced speed and energy return, from daily training to competitive races. Their key benefit lies in the combination of Nike's fastest foam (ZoomX) and a full-length carbon plate, providing a propulsive and stable ride. A potential consideration is that the focus on speed and lightweight construction might make them less ideal for runners prioritizing maximum cushioning or everyday casual wear.

FAQs

Are these shoes good for marathon running?

Yes, the Nike Zoom Fly 6 Glam trainers, with their ZoomX foam and carbon plate, are designed to provide efficiency and speed, making them a strong option for marathon distances for runners who prefer this type of shoe technology.

How do I clean my Zoom Fly 6 Glam trainers?

Spot clean using a soft brush, mild soap, and cold water. Avoid machine washing or drying to preserve the materials and structure.

What is the main difference between ZoomX foam and other Nike foams?

ZoomX is Nike's lightest and most resilient foam, offering the highest energy return compared to other Nike cushioning systems.

Can I wear these for casual everyday use?

While comfortable due to the breathable upper, these shoes are engineered for performance running. For everyday casual wear, you might find shoes with more versatile cushioning more suitable.

How does the carbon plate affect my run?

The full-length carbon plate works with the foam to enhance running efficiency, provide a snappy, propulsive feel, and increase stability through your stride.

Are these trainers suitable for trails?

No, these trainers are specifically designed for road running. The thin rubber outsole offers grip on paved surfaces but is not suitable for the varied terrain of trails.

What is the weight of the Nike Zoom Fly 6 Glam?

The Nike Zoom Fly 6 Glam is lighter than its predecessor, contributing to a fresh, fast feel during runs. Specific weight varies slightly by size.
